For the 2026 school year, there is 1 public school serving 712 students in the neighborhood of Kingwood Glen, Humble, TX.
The top-ranked public school in Kingwood Glen is Oak Forest Elementary School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
The neighborhood of Kingwood Glen, Humble, TX public school have an average math proficiency score of 28% (versus the Texas public school average of 44%), and reading proficiency score of 32% (versus the 51% statewide average).
Minority enrollment is 82%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is more than the Texas public school average of 75% (majority Hispanic).
